The Tombstone jacket by Master Supply Co. in detail
The Tombstone is a premium reinterpretation of the classic rider jacket, made from 1.5 mm thick full-grain cowhide leather with a vegetable tan and glossy finish. Initially firm, the leather softens quickly to contour the body while retaining its durability. The red twill cotton lining, enhanced with diamond quilting, offers optimal comfort and a distinctive flair. Thoughtful details include a pleated back panel for ease of movement, pre-shaped sleeves, floating zip cuffs, a flap coin pocket inspired by the American West, and a removable leather belt with embossed snap buttons. Vintage-style silver Talon zippers in 10 mm and 8 mm sizes ensure smooth, lasting closure. Two inner pockets, one with a zipper, complete the ensemble. Each jacket is designed in Toronto and crafted in a dedicated workshop, with strict quality control at every stage.

This product is made of cowhide leather. Whether thick and heavy or thin and light, cowhide is one of the most resistant.
Its maintenance simply involves using a cleansing milk or a delicate cream.
You will also need, as with the vast majority of leathers, to waterproof your leather once every 6 months, or more depending on its use, using a special leather aerosol product.
